Transaction 8bf6f72495df207bc7820ece3a834e72185f2229ee4c6081df744359edabaef0

1 Input
2 Outputs
  • 8bf6f72495df207bc7820ece3a834e72185f2229ee4c6081df744359edabaef0:0
  • value  95578
    address  3HrSnC6xCzHVbXxFc4jcaj36oSs3eihisw
  • 8bf6f72495df207bc7820ece3a834e72185f2229ee4c6081df744359edabaef0:1
  • value  9027748
    address  34aP2MiLUxyUuBVFdk21Gxcjy4fvw9mYxx